In this session, you will be manipulating data to produce tables and graphs, and you will analyse data using basic statistical formulae. Data will be provided and you should follow the instructions in this tutorial and complete the tasks to explore different aspects of Excel.
You will also complete specific exercises designed to support CMB1006 and CMB1008 coursework with Dr Ferrie.
